One of the region’s biggest endurance races, the Shanghai 888, will headline GT World Challenge Asia’s fourth season next year following confirmation of the championship’s 2020 calendar. Updates to the provisional schedule issued in July see Thailand’s round at Buriram reinstated and Shanghai now hosting separate sprint and endurance events. The final piece in the jigsaw for the 2020 ADAC GT Masters is now in place. The one remaining slot on the calendar (weekend of 18th – 20th September) has been taken by the Hockenheimring. Australian GT have confirmed the date and venue for the final event of the 2020 CAMS Australian Endurance Championship, with the legendary Phillip Island Grand Prix Circuit – the host of some of the most incredible GT battles of recent years – the scene of the third round of the new season in mid-August. Australian GT have unveiled the first of their dates for the 2020 season, with three events scheduled for the CAMS Australian Endurance Championship, kicking off with the Liqui Moly Bathurst 12 Hour in late January. GT Sports Club Europe will evolve into a new format and schedule next season, with two separate championships on offer for bronze-rated drivers. New for 2020, the European leg of GT2 Sports Club series will provide a standalone competition stage for drivers with cars adhering to SRO GT2 homologation.
